How to conjugate expoliar in Indicative Present Continuous in Spanish

expoliar
to plunder, to loot
regular verb

Expoliar means to rob or plunder something, often in the context of theft or looting, especially involving property or resources.

How to conjugate expoliar in Indicative Present Continuous

El Presente Progresivo - used to talk about something that is happening continuously or right now

Indicative Present Continuous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
estoy expoliando
estás expoliando
Él / Ella / Usted
está expoliando
Nosotros / Nosotras
estamos expoliando
Vosotros / Vosotras
estáis expoliando
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
están expoliando

Examples of expoliar in Indicative Present Continuous

Yo
Estoy expoliando la casa ahora mismo.
I am looting the house right now.
Estás expoliando las pertenencias.
You are looting the belongings.
Él / Ella / Usted
Ella está expoliando el museo.
She is looting the museum.
Nosotros / Nosotras
Estamos expoliando los recursos naturales.
We are looting the natural resources.
Vosotros / Vosotras
Vosotros estáis expoliando la propiedad.
You all are looting the property.
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
Los ladrones están expoliando la tienda.
The thieves are looting the store.
